As artificial intelligence (AI) continues to transform workplace dynamics,
AI chatbots are increasingly being integrated into professional
environments. An AI chatbot is a computer program that uses artificial
intelligence (AI) to simulate human-like conversations, either through text
or voice interactions. These chatbots leverage natural language
processing (NLP) and machine learning to understand and respond to
user input in a way that feels natural and contextually relevant. In the
workplace, AI chatbot can assist in meetings, generating reports, and
streamlining workflows. It can provide data-driven insights and
recommendations to employees to facilitate decision making. This study
explores the evolving relationship between human employees and AI
chatbots, focusing on the psychological, cognitive, and organizational
implications of this interaction. Human-AI chatbot interaction records
from an IT company will be analyzed. Event-contingent Experience
Sampling Methods will be also used to sample employees' experiences
in collaboration with AI chatbot.
